What is the best medicine for stomach hiccups

Hiccups are caused by a variety of etiologies and diseases, and there are many drugs used clinically to treat hiccups. Commonly used drugs include: 1. antispasmodics such as chlorpromazine, which mainly treats hiccups caused by diaphragmatic spasm. 2. pro-gastric motility drugs such as morpholine, cisapride and mosapride, which mainly treat hiccups caused by slowed gastrointestinal motility and insufficient gastric motility. 3. drugs that promote digestion, such as yeast tablets, hawthorn pills and stomachic tablets, which are more effective for hiccups accompanied by indigestion, poor appetite and loss of appetite. 4. , acid suppressants, proton pump inhibitors such as omeprazole, rabeprazole and pantoprazole can be given if accompanied by symptoms such as acid reflux, ambiguous gas and heartburn. Patients with hiccups should also pay special attention to their diet, which should be small and frequent, avoid overeating, avoid eating too much and too fast, avoid talking while eating, and at the same time keep a happy mood.
